Abstract

The utility model provides a refuge safety ball, which comprises a protection chamber, the refuge safety ball is characterized in that the protection chamber is a hollow sphere, a gravity center stabilization apparatus is provided on inner wall of the bottom of the protection chamber, an opening for people to pass in and out is provided at the upper part of the protection chamber, an impact resistance sealed door is provided at the opening of the protection chamber, a window is provided on the impact resistance sealed door, and an explosion-proof window is provided on the window. The refuge safety ball has the advantages of compact structure, easy carrying, safe usage, reliability and low cost, and is suitable for the person and family groups with small numbers to enter in the refuge safety ball for temporarily avoiding the disasters.

The specific embodiment
Referring to Fig. 1, Fig. 2, a kind of evacuation safety ball of the utility model embodiment mainly comprises protection cavity 1, steadily of centre of gravity device 2, shock resistance sealed door 3.Protection cavity 1 is an open-topped hollow sphere, with shock resistance, fire proofing material manufacturing.On the inwall of protection cavity 1 bottom, steadily of centre of gravity device 2 is set, said steadily of centre of gravity device 2 is a rubber bodies, and rubber bodies is combined closely with protection cavity 1 bottom, and the rubber bodies end face is the plane.
1 wall upper shed place of protection cavity is provided with a shock resistance sealed door 3; One side of described shock resistance sealed door 3 links with a side of protection cavity 1 opening; The another side of shock resistance sealed door 3 is through the opposite side locking of locking device 9 with protection cavity 1 opening, and said locking device 9 can adopt the coupling type retaining mechanism.At shock resistance sealed door 3 edges door sealing circle 10 is installed, protection cavity sealing ring 11 is installed at the edge of protection cavity 1 opening.
Have window on the described shock resistance sealed door 3; Explosion-proof form is installed on the window; Described explosion-proof form comprises implosion guard 7, compacting ring 8; The window periphery of shock resistance sealed door 3 is provided with embedded locking nut 4, and corresponding bolt hole is set on the compacting ring 8, and compacting ring 8 is pressed on the periphery of implosion guard 7; Between compacting ring 8 and implosion guard 7, be provided with sealing gasket 6, combine compacting ring 8 and implosion guard 7 are fixed on the window of shock resistance sealed door 3 with embedded locking nut 4 with hexagon socket head cap screw 5.Above-mentioned sealing gasket 6, door sealing circle 10, the resistant to elevated temperatures silica gel making of protection cavity sealing ring 11 usefulness,
Described protection cavity 1, shock resistance sealed door 3 and compacting ring 8 usefulness are in light weight, not only prevented fires but also shock proof glass fibre or carbon fibre add resin and process.Because steadily of centre of gravity device 2 contacts with the human body of taking refuge, in the process of taking refuge, might jolt, collide, so with elasticity rubber making preferably.
The evacuation safety ball of making like this, in light weight, fire prevention, outer surface is for sphere and do not have corner angle, and shock resistance is good.
During use, the personnel of taking refuge open the shock resistance sealed door 3 of survival capsule, close shock resistance sealed door 3 after entering evacuation safety ball is interior, lock through locking device 9.At this moment; The evacuation safety ball is a complete hermetic cavity body; Isolated with the disaster in the external world, but can observe outside dangerous situation through the watch window on the shock resistance sealed door 3, when external environment condition badly causes the evacuation safety ball unstable; Steadily of centre of gravity device 2 can be brought into play the identical effect of gyroscope, makes evacuation safety ball balance and stability.
In the evacuation safety ball, can deposit oxygenerator or the oxygenous material of other abilities.Also can on evacuation safety ball wall, the passage that can open and close be set.
